Preparing for a Relaxed Holiday Season

The Thanksgiving Holiday kicks off one of the busiest seasons of the year.  Somehow, in all of the hustle and bustle, a warm time of family and tradition becomes a frenzy of chaos.  This does not have to be.  With a little bit of planning and preparation, you can enjoy a simple, relaxed holiday season.

My husband and I have been married for 20 years this year.  As I look back over the Christmases we’ve spent together, I am convinced that the best years were the simple years.  The years when we had little money and few engagements are those that are etched in my mind and bring a smile to my face.

There were years when we had little to spend on gifts, so we handmade lots of things.  There were years when, due to sick children, new babies or limited finances that we could not participate in every single holiday party we were invited to.  Those were the years that we spent evenings at home, together.  At at the time I thought we were limited by our circumstances, but looking back I realize that God was providing us with precious, stolen moments.

In other years, we were busy.  It seemed that the holiday season passed us by before we even knew it was there.  Time with our children and family was limited by our commitments.  Stress levels were high due to the demands of the lists; lists of gifts, food and events.

Looking back I realize that I can have the holiday season I want by being intentional in planning and preparation.

What Can I Do Today?

Today, you can dream.  Think about your best Christmas season ever.  What made it the best?  Think about what would make this year even better?  What have you always wanted to include in your Christmas celebrations, but just never quite got it done?
